Ok, here's the plan: I plan on dropping the "k" on the GT this time for the LT's. SLP's LT Is stainless and ceramic coated inside and out (ergo, the $800. price) so they should last the life of the car (and they have egr fitting and O2 sockets) which is all I need. Percy's XX carbon fiber gaskets are bullet-proof, no leaks after a year, with many hwy trips. I figure now after driving with the X a year it's safe to put on LT's without grounding on my road. The shorties on my car are ceramic coated and are holding up great, and despite what you believe, they have helped my car tremendously (comparing to manifolds) they are a freebie add-on on the Bullitt.
